Bummer! HMHS Girls Fall in State Quarters, 2-0

Manchester Township scored a goal in each half to shut our Haddonfield, 2-0, in the South Jersey Group 2 quartefinals at HMHS Stadium today.  The Hawks go through to Monday's sectional semifinals against West Deptford.

It's a tough end to the season for the Bulldawgs, but they have nothing to be ashamed about.  Coach Quintavalle's young team at times started as many as six freshmen and sophomores, including the impressive Wayden Ay and Madison Bee.  After two losses to open the season the girls went a month - 12 games - without losing, including two defeats of West Deptford.  A 1-0 loss to Audubon at home under the lights on October 15 ended the streak. 

No problem.  The girl ran off another five straight wins, including a 1-0 shutout of Rancocas Valley and a 3-0 opening round State Cup victory.

For the season HMHS finished 15-4-2 (7-2-1 in the Colonial Liberty Division), scoring 54 goals and giving up only 15 (an average of .71 per game) and posted 10 shutouts.  Not a bad season in anybody's book.
